Why do I want to fund raise for Toynbee Hall?  Well I used to work for Tower Hamlets Primary Care Trust and consequently know about the great work they do.  Since its foundation in 1884, Toynbee Hall continues to produce practical and innovative programmes to meet the diverse needs of the local people, to improve their conditions and enable communities to fulfil their potential.  Currently, Tower Hamlets is the third most deprived borough in the country and Toynbee Hall works closely with over 6,000 members of the community each year to support them to meet the challenges that they face and to encourage them to take control of their lives.  To support Toynbee Hall's work, around 400 residential and non-residential volunteers bring their expertise, experience and enthusiasim to help meet the needs of the local people.  Toynbee Hall's work is themed across the areas of Advice, Community Learning, Financial Inclusion, and Wellbeing.  To find out more about the various projects, please visit www.toynbeehall.org.uk/projects.
